Whats the difference between "6 + A" and "6 x A"

Mathematics
1 answer:
Nata [24]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

To determine what is the difference between "6 + A" and "6 x A", the logic of the proposed mathematical operations must be explained:

In "6 + A", the value A is added to the initial value 6. Thus, for example, if A were worth 10, to the initial value 6 10 units are added, with which the final value is 16.

In contrast, in "6 x A", the initial value 6 is multiplied by as many times as the value A indicates. Therefore, continuing with the value of A as 10, in this case 6 would be multiplied by 10 times, giving a final value of 60.

What is the slope of a line that is perpendicular to the line y=8x-12
Sunny_sXe [5.5K]

Hello there!

Perpendicular lines have slopes that are opposite reciprocals. It means that if we have 8, then its opposite reciprocal would be -1/8.
